Conversation Details
fcde8de8-f368-40b0-a9e9-8b0946c62b42
Total Messages:
139
Total Sub-tasks:
0
Total Tokens:
30,185
Current Context Size:
132,522 tokens
Branches:
2
Total Duration:
1h 50m
Total AI Inference:
18m 51s
Total Tool Execution:
36m 42s (109 tools)
Total Time to Reply:
1h 22m (4 intervals)
Branch Details: main
Includes parent branch history up to this branch
Branch Messages:
139
Branch Sub-tasks:
0
Branch Tokens:
19,804
Current Context Size:
132,522 tokens
Branch Requests:
70
Branch Duration:
1h 50m
Branch AI Inference:
11m 53s
Branch Tool Execution:
29m 3s (66 tools)
Branch Time to Reply:
1h 22m (3 intervals)
Filter by branch:
All Branches
main (139 messages, 19.8K tokens)
subtask_1 (87 messages, 10.4K tokens)
139 messages
209 tokens
10s
137 messages
328 tokens
14s
π€ Let me commit and push this complete fix:
π€ Tool Result: Building Claude Nexus Proxy Service with Bun...
Bu...
135 messages
94 tokens
6s
π€ Now let me build and test:
π€ Tool Result: The file /home/crystalin/projects/claude-nexus-pro...
133 messages
386 tokens
9s
π€ And the final button in the failed panel:
π€ Tool Result: The file /home/crystalin/projects/claude-nexus-pro...
131 messages
434 tokens
11s
π€ Now fix the regenerate button:
π€ Tool Result: The file /home/crystalin/projects/claude-nexus-pro...
129 messages
435 tokens
10s
π€ Let me fix them one by one with more context:
π€ Tool Result: Found 2 matches of the string to replace, but repl...
127 messages
220 tokens
7s
π€ Now let me also check and fix the other hx-post attributes to use raw() as well:
π€ Tool Result: The file /home/crystalin/projects/claude-nexus-pro...
125 messages
197 tokens
15s
π€ Now I see another similar error with a different selector - the `hx-include` ...
π€ htmx.org@1.9.10:1 Uncaught SyntaxError: Failed to execute 'querySelectorAll' ...
123 messages
253 tokens
12s
π€ ## Summary
I've applied a new fix for the querySelector error. The issue was...
π€ Tool Result: Todos have been modified successfully. Ensure that...
121 messages
227 tokens
9s
π€ π§ TodoWrite
π€ Tool Result: [fix/ai-analysis-selector-error ba4f43b] fix: Fix ...
119 messages
305 tokens
13s
π€ Let me commit this fix and push it:
π€ Tool Result: Todos have been modified successfully. Ensure that...
117 messages
231 tokens
10s
π€ π§ TodoWrite
π€ Tool Result: Building Claude Nexus Proxy Service with Bun...
Bu...
115 messages
89 tokens
6s
π€ Now let me build and test:
π€ Tool Result: The file /home/crystalin/projects/claude-nexus-pro...
113 messages
380 tokens
8s
π€ π§ Edit
π€ Tool Result: The file /home/crystalin/projects/claude-nexus-pro...
111 messages
482 tokens
10s
π€ Now let me apply the same fix to the other two buttons:
π€ Tool Result: The file /home/crystalin/projects/claude-nexus-pro...
109 messages
515 tokens
10s
π€ Wait, I think I see the issue. When using single quotes for the attribute val...
π€ Tool Result: The file /home/crystalin/projects/claude-nexus-pro...
107 messages
460 tokens
12s
π€ I think I understand the issue now. The problem might be that the template li...
π€ Tool Result: 190β const defaultPrompt = getAnalysisPromptTe...
105 messages
155 tokens
8s
π€ Let me look at this problem differently. The issue might be with how the temp...
π€ Tool Result: Command timed out after 5m 0.0s
75793...
103 messages
113 tokens
6s
π€ Let me check the actual rendered HTML to see what's being generated:
π€ Tool Result: Todos have been modified successfully. Ensure that...
101 messages
254 tokens
15s
π€ I need to investigate this further. The error persists, which means we haven'...
π€ Still getting:
"Uncaught SyntaxError: Failed to execute 'querySelectorAll' on...
99 messages
282 tokens
11s
π€ ## Summary
I've fixed the actual root cause of the querySelector error. The ...
π€ Tool Result: Todos have been modified successfully. Ensure that...
97 messages
257 tokens
7s
π€ Perfect! Let me mark this as completed:
π€ Tool Result: [fix/ai-analysis-selector-error 9f68e3d] fix: Fix ...
95 messages
277 tokens
11s
π€ π§ Bash
π€ Tool Result: Todos have been modified successfully. Ensure that...
93 messages
266 tokens
6s
π€ Good! The build succeeded. Now let me commit the updated fix:
π€ Tool Result: Building Claude Nexus Proxy Service with Bun...
Bu...
91 messages
82 tokens
5s
π€ π§ Bash
π€ Tool Result: Todos have been modified successfully. Ensure that...
89 messages
267 tokens
9s
π€ Now let me build the project to ensure there are no syntax errors:
π€ Tool Result: The file /home/crystalin/projects/claude-nexus-pro...
87 messages
346 tokens
9s
π€ Now let me fix the third occurrence:
π€ Tool Result: The file /home/crystalin/projects/claude-nexus-pro...
85 messages
425 tokens
10s
π€ Now let me fix the second occurrence:
π€ Tool Result: The file /home/crystalin/projects/claude-nexus-pro...
83 messages
382 tokens
11s
π€ Let me fix the issue by putting the attributes on a single line to avoid the ...
π€ Tool Result: Todos have been modified successfully. Ensure that...
81 messages
343 tokens
12s
π€ I see the issue now. The problem is that when we have multi-line template lit...
π€ Tool Result: 1-import { Hono } from 'hono'
2:import { html, raw...
79 messages
207 tokens
8s
π€ The issue might be that the entire multi-line string is being treated as a si...
π€ Tool Result: 265β </details>
266β
267β <...
77 messages
148 tokens
6s
π€ Let me check the current state of the file and look more carefully at how HTM...
π€ Tool Result: Todos have been modified successfully. Ensure that...
75 messages
273 tokens
12s
π€ I see the issue is still happening. Let me investigate further to find the ro...
π€ The error "htmx.org@1.9.10:1 Uncaught SyntaxError: Failed to execute 'querySe...
73 messages
217 tokens
12s
π€ ## Summary
I've successfully fixed the JavaScript error in the AI-Analysis p...
π€ Tool Result: Todos have been modified successfully. Ensure that...
71 messages
368 tokens
13s
π€ Perfect! I've successfully created PR #93. Let me update my TODO list to mark...
π€ Tool Result: [fix/ai-analysis-selector-error 29178bf] fix: Fix ...
69 messages
660 tokens
21s
π€ Now let me commit the changes and create a PR:
π€ Tool Result: Todos have been modified successfully. Ensure that...
67 messages
384 tokens
13s
π€ Excellent! The code review from Gemini confirms that our fix is correct and a...
π€ Tool Result: [{"text":"{\n \"status\": \"calling_expert_analys...
65 messages
489 tokens
18s
π€ Now let me continue with the code review:
π€ Tool Result: diff --git a/services/dashboard/src/routes/partial...
63 messages
107 tokens
6s
π€ Now let me examine the code changes more thoroughly for the code review:
π€ Tool Result: [{"text":"{\n \"status\": \"pause_for_code_review...
61 messages
461 tokens
14s
π€ Let me get a code review from Gemini:
π€ Tool Result: Todos have been modified successfully. Ensure that...
59 messages
380 tokens
9s
π€ There's a TypeScript error, but it's unrelated to our fix. Let me mark the te...
π€ Tool Result: $ tsc --build --force
services/proxy/src/routes/a...
57 messages
101 tokens
5s
π€ Great! The build succeeded. Now let me run a type check to ensure no TypeScri...
π€ Tool Result: Building Claude Nexus Proxy Service with Bun...
Bu...
55 messages
109 tokens
5s
π€ Let me run the development server to test the fix:
π€ Tool Result: Todos have been modified successfully. Ensure that...
53 messages
361 tokens
12s
π€ Now let me run the project to test if the fix works:
π€ Tool Result: The file /home/crystalin/projects/claude-nexus-pro...
51 messages
374 tokens
8s
π€ Now let me fix the third occurrence:
π€ Tool Result: The file /home/crystalin/projects/claude-nexus-pro...
49 messages
467 tokens
10s
π€ Now let me fix the second occurrence:
π€ Tool Result: The file /home/crystalin/projects/claude-nexus-pro...
47 messages
434 tokens
11s
π€ Now I'll implement the fix according to Gemini's plan. Let me edit the file t...
π€ Tool Result: 259- >
260- <p style="margin...
45 messages
191 tokens
8s
π€ Now let me implement the fix according to Gemini's plan. First, let me find a...
π€ Tool Result: Todos have been modified successfully. Ensure that...
43 messages
370 tokens
14s
π€ This is a great plan from Gemini! Let me update my TODO list and implement th...
π€ Tool Result: [{"text":"{\"status\":\"continuation_available\",\...
41 messages
444 tokens
15s
π€ Let me continue with Gemini using the code I've seen:
π€ Tool Result: 440β </svg>
441β Custo...
39 messages
129 tokens
5s
π€ Now let me read another section to show similar patterns:
π€ Tool Result: 260β <p style="margin-top: 0.5rem; f...
37 messages
129 tokens
7s
π€ Let me show Gemini the relevant code sections:
π€ Tool Result: [{"text":"{\"status\":\"continuation_available\",\...
35 messages
376 tokens
14s
π€ Now let me use Gemini to help create a plan for fixing this issue:
π€ Tool Result: Todos have been modified successfully. Ensure that...
33 messages
362 tokens
12s
π€ Let me now check if the fix has been applied correctly:
π€ Tool Result: [{"text":"## Summary\n\nI've investigated and fixe...
7/23/2025, 1:09:08 PM
6d9a304f-a58b-4a04-bf1a-677e5d99025e
31 messages
236 tokens
9s
π€ I notice the problem - the `hx-target="#analysis-panel"` is correct. The issu...
π€ Tool Result: /home/crystalin/projects/claude-nexus-proxy/servic...
7/23/2025, 1:08:59 PM
f082e0a1-933d-4fde-b074-886ee6bcd16f
29 messages
201 tokens
9s
π€ Now, let me check for any JavaScript that might be using querySelectorAll on ...
π€ Tool Result: 850β >
851β ${raw(renderConv...
7/23/2025, 1:08:51 PM
cd102016-92fc-4f7c-b3a0-fe0128431d2f
27 messages
162 tokens
7s
π€ Looking more closely, I found the issue! In the conversation-detail.ts file, ...
π€ Tool Result: /home/crystalin/projects/claude-nexus-proxy/servic...
7/23/2025, 1:08:43 PM
0a7ff9e6-2a2a-4a6b-b122-1c9bd16d4aff
25 messages
194 tokens
7s
π€ Let me check the browser's network tab for any inline JavaScript. Let me look...
π€ Tool Result: No matches found...
7/23/2025, 1:08:34 PM
f5a07aa0-a412-4af2-aada-7c139ca14385
23 messages
177 tokens
8s
π€ Now let me check the analytics partial route specifically for querySelector u...
π€ Tool Result: /home/crystalin/projects/claude-nexus-proxy/servic...
7/23/2025, 1:08:21 PM
14662c57-15f3-4a9e-a492-822cf3454b1e
21 messages
194 tokens
13s
π€ Now I need to find where the querySelectorAll with incorrect syntax is being ...
π€ Tool Result: 1βimport { Hono } from 'hono'
2βimport {...
7/23/2025, 1:08:14 PM
5df96bdb-17e9-4e36-ada0-50e404fb9585
19 messages
96 tokens
6s
π€ Let me check the conversation-detail.ts file:
π€ Tool Result: Found 2 files
/home/crystalin/projects/claude-nexu...
7/23/2025, 1:08:08 PM
f04f8773-5ced-45ae-902a-20d6adf4586b
17 messages
111 tokens
6s
π€ Let me search more broadly for analysis-panel usage:
π€ Tool Result: No matches found...
7/23/2025, 1:08:00 PM
c1057969-d618-4e15-a13e-654daf084364
15 messages
181 tokens
7s
π€ Now let me look for the actual error where querySelector is being used incorr...
π€ Tool Result: /home/crystalin/projects/claude-nexus-proxy/servic...
7/23/2025, 1:07:52 PM
a1f71bbe-1047-4b61-8366-840980a5c44e
13 messages
182 tokens
7s
π€ Let me first search for the AI-Analysis page to understand the issue better:
π€ Tool Result: Todos have been modified successfully. Ensure that...
7/23/2025, 1:07:44 PM
db378939-5efc-458a-a73b-e83e0ed00502
11 messages
351 tokens
8s
π€ π§ TodoWrite
π€ Tool Result: Switched to a new branch 'fix/ai-analysis-selector...
7/23/2025, 1:07:38 PM
d4db452e-41e6-4f32-bcc1-9c0eae7f5baf
9 messages
92 tokens
4s
π€ π§ Bash
π€ Tool Result: Todos have been modified successfully. Ensure that...
7/23/2025, 1:07:29 PM
4fab9806-6c1a-42d5-a7e6-a3288e2fbbdc
7 messages
352 tokens
8s
π€ π§ TodoWrite
π€ Tool Result: Your branch is up to date with 'origin/main'.
Alre...
7/23/2025, 1:07:21 PM
ebebb6f2-3162-450d-a3ba-22dfaf49a7ff
5 messages
86 tokens
4s
π€ π§ Bash
π€ Tool Result: Todos have been modified successfully. Ensure that...
7/23/2025, 1:07:13 PM
49a09e71-4cfa-4e96-8784-cb3633fcdd56
3 messages
367 tokens
8s
π€ Let me start by checking out main and pulling the latest code:
π€ Tool Result: Todos have been modified successfully. Ensure that...
7/23/2025, 1:06:56 PM
b7b9eafc-fd6f-4b62-8d64-054fb96f070c
1 messages
587 tokens
16s
π€ I'll help you fix this JavaScript error on the AI-Analysis page. Let me start...
π€ <system-reminder>
As you answer the user's questions, you can use the followi...
Loading AI Analysis...